CHEP helps move more goods to more people, in more places than any other organization on earth via our 300 million pallets, crates and containers.
We employ 11,000 people and operate in more than 55 countries.Through our pioneering and sustainable share-and-reuse business model, the world's biggest brands trust us to help them transport their goods more efficiently, safely and with less environmental impact.

Job Description:
Position Purpose
- The purpose of this position is to be a key contact between Supply Chain and other teams across the organization driving improvements on Sustainability through Europe Supply Chain and reduce waste trough improved reporting and data analysis
- Collaborate on projects lead internally in the SC Excellence, supporting in the reporting and analysis. Ensuring that there are no duplications and there is an effective collaboration between the different Supply Chain teams
- Facilitating sustainability evaluations by supporting the identification and analysis of improvements
- Keeping up to date with the latest evaluation and benefits on European Supply Chain Sustainability projects.
- Liaising with Process Engineering, the Service Centres and other Supply Chain Departments to align and consider the Sustainability impact
- Ensure regular communication, reviews and reporting is in place to drive effective planning and delivery.
- To actively participate in the Supply Chain Excellence Team meetings to offer support on sustainability issues
- Supporting and actively participating in the Supply Chain Excellence Customers Forum
